COINOTAG News, dated November 2, notes on-chain whale activity based on Ai Yi, OnchainLens, and CoinBob AI, signaling a pronounced on-chain whale activity pattern across key assets.
Within the 100% Win Rate Whale cohort, ETH long: 39,000 ETH, $151M, entry $3,845.33; BTC long: 1,070.02 BTC, $111M, entry $110,114; and SOL long: 569,050.58 SOL, $105M, entry $198.22.
Meanwhile, the 1011 Insider Whale deposited 500 BTC to Kraken today; three-week totals show 6,503 BTC moved to CEX sites, equating to about $7.27B.
Another notable move shows the Suspected HYPE Listing Insider lifting its XPL long by 5x, while a large Aave holder (0xC26…7869C) sold 2,500 ETH (~$9.67M), trimming leverage.
Taken together, the data illustrate a sizable long-short gap and imply cautious whale activity during the weekend information blackout.
